ALPINE is the first Formula One-themed fan token by Binance. Token holders will be able to participate in fan engagement-related voting sessions on Binance and stake their NFTs for rewards and other digital collectibles at the so-called 'NFT PowerStation'. This also includes loyalty subscriptions and gift cards. They will also have access to other benefits like direct contact with the F1 team on the Binance Fan Token Platform, signed merchandise, and meet-and-greets with the drivers.

Initially launched as a meme coin, it has since gained a strong community of developers, crypto creators, and enthusiasts. At the time of its launch, 15% of the total supply was airdropped to active members, and there are plans to eventually distribute 70% of the total supply through airdrops.
